Quinn Kane killed Anna Alcorn. Now she has to deal with the consequences. In just one night, Peyton Melloy, James Tenner, Evie Faber, Nick Baer, Adrian Call and Quinn Kane all had a hand in the killing and disposing of Anna Alcorn, the most powerful seventeen year old in North Brookton. It was all an accident that they couldn't reverse, and now they have to pretend as though it never happened, praying the police never figure out what actually happened that night. But their biggest nightmare has come true: somebody knows what happened, and they're communicating with Quinn. This mystery blackmailer uses the threat of selling them out to get things they want, and the six are forced to cooperate. But then things start to go too far, and it seems that not only is their freedom at stake, but also their lives.

After a night gone sour at the homecoming dance, golden-boy-turned-outsider Logan Bates wakes up in the company of strangers... THREE FUCKING YEARS LATER. To make matters worse, ninety-nine percent of the world's population has been decimated by a mysterious series of cataclysmic events known as the Shatters. With humanity on the brink of total annihilation, an ancient race of superhuman creatures called the Antes emerges and takes its place on top of the food chain. Now, it's up to Logan and these strangers he can't seem to trust to take back the earth from these usurpers who claim to only be making their long-overdue homecoming.
